Hai sobat Danifin, Pada kesempatan kali ini kita akan membahas mengenai backup restore wordpress di VPS yang menggunakan easyengine. Sebagai kasus, satu droplet yang saya beberapa CMS WordPress ingin saya pindahkan salah satu websitenya ke VPS lain, dan tentunya menggunakan easyengine.
Nah, detail tentang easy engine silahkan kamu berkunjung ke webnya langsung. Habis setup-setup (ini tgl baca manualnya kelar). Tinggal restore.
File yang dibackup, DB wordpress dari website (sql), dan folder wp dari situs di VPS lama, dikompres saja.
Nah, detail tentang easy engine silahkan kamu berkunjung ke webnya langsung. Habis setup-setup (ini tgl baca manualnya kelar). Tinggal restore.
File yang dibackup, DB wordpress dari website (sql), dan folder wp dari situs di VPS lama, dikompres saja.
mysqldump -u root -p example.com > /tmp/example.com.sqlSetup ee (easy engine) di vps baru
wget -qO ee rt.cx/ee && sudo bash eeLalu edit ee.conf, saya menggunakan nano text editor
ee stack install
nano /etc/easyengine/ee.confAtur bagian ini:
# Custom Database NameBuat situs seperti sebelumnya di VPS baru (command line sama persis ketika kamu buat diawal, misal: jika kamu menggunakan redis, commandnya pun sama), Contoh dibawah adalah wordpress default (tanpa redis, memcached, dll)
db-name = True
# Custom Database User
db-user = True
ee site create example.com --wpSalin dan pindahkan Webroot, ketik command line berikut di VPS baru
cd /var/www/example.com/htdocsRestore database, ketik command line berikut di VPS baru
rm -rf *
rsync -avz --progress root@1.2.3.4:/var/www/example.com/htdocs/* .
rsync -avz --progress root@1.2.3.4:/tmp/example.com.sql /tmpYup, selesai, mudah kan?
pv /tmp/example.com.sql | mysql example.com